摘要

The scale of manufacture of the dyeing industry in Pompeii is a controversial subject. Previous studies have taken a theoretical approach. This study used full-scale replicas of dyeing apparatus to investigate their operating parameters. To explore the physical effect within the materials during the dyeing cycle, a virtual replica was constructed. Finite element analysis was used to explore the long-term mechanical effects of the dyeing process on the apparatus and on production as a whole. These combined methods have given an understanding of the significance of the industry and this new method has provided a foundation for further work.
